Government has expressed its gratitude to the Labour Unions in the country for their acceptance of the ten percent rise in workers’ base salary for the 2012/2013 fiscal year.

The Government announced the pay rise last week after intense deliberations with labour unions and the Fair Wages and Salaries Commission.

Addressing the media at the Flagstaff House on Tuesday, a Deputy Minister of Information and Media Relations, Mutala Mohammed said it is the hope of the government that the cordial relationship that exists between labour and government will continue.

“Government is commending labour for acceptance of the 10% increase in base rate of 2012/2013” Hon Murtala said.
